Iron Mountain Incorporated
REAL ESTATE · REIT - SPECIALTY · USA
Iron Mountain Inc. (NYSE: IRM) is an American enterprise information management services company founded in 1951 and headquartered in Boston, Massachusetts.
Peakstone Realty Trust
REAL ESTATE · REIT - OFFICE · USA
Peakstone Realty Trust is an internally managed, publicly registered real estate investment trust (REIT) that owns and operates a high-quality, newer-vintage portfolio of predominantly single-tenant industrial and office properties.
